Swallow (the bird)
Ainara is a Basque name that translates to 'swallow,' the bird that traditionally signals the arrival of spring. It is a popular choice in Spain and has gained international attention for its melodic sound and nature-based symbolism. The name represents renewal and the changing of seasons.
